Position Summary

The Service Scheduling & Support Supervisor leads scheduling and service support operations for a nationwide field service team. This role oversees the coordination of 20+ technicians supporting 2,000+ service appointments annually, with a strong focus on routing optimization, customer experience, and operational efficiency across multi-state territories.

Partnering closely with the Service Director, this position provides hands-on leadership, process improvement recommendations, and escalation support to ensure high-quality service delivery. Expertise in Salesforce Field Service or comparable field service management platforms is critical to success in this role.
